Safety Shot, Inc. (SHOT), a beverage company listed on the Nasdaq, has made a significant move by acquiring a 10% revenue-sharing stake in Bonk's launchpad platform, letsBONK.fun, for $35 million. The deal, which includes $25 million in BONK tokens as consideration, is part of a broader strategic alignment between the two companies. This move marks the first time a U.S.-listed company has integrated a memecoin into its revenue model.
The transaction, facilitated by Dominari, a holding company tied to the Trump family, further elevates the political and financial spotlight around the deal. Safety Shot will change its ticker symbol to $BNKK, signaling a full rebrand aligned with Bonk’s growing influence in both traditional markets and crypto. The funding is being facilitated by Dominari, a holding company tied to the Trump family, further elevating the political and financial spotlight around the transaction [2].
As part of the agreement, Bonk’s founding team, including Mitchell Rudy, known in the community as “Nom,” will join Safety Shot’s board of directors, securing 50% of board representation. This move gives the memecoin direct influence over corporate decision-making, creating a unique governance structure [2].
The market response has been highly volatile, with Safety Shot’s stock swinging sharply following the news. Reports indicate a steep 50% drop followed by a rapid intraday rebound of nearly 37% [2]. The transaction is expected to close on or about August 27, 2025, pending customary conditions, under an effective SEC shelf registration statement [1].
The integration of the BONK token into Safety Shot's operations is part of a broader strategy to leverage decentralized finance (DeFi) to create hybrid value streams. Safety Shot’s strategy combines direct platform ownership and token treasury to generate recurring revenue from staking and fees. This hybrid model could redefine value creation by bridging institutional credibility with DeFi innovation, attracting institutional investors [3].
Safety Shot's financial readiness is evident in its debt-free structure and $15 million in cash reserves, which enable the integration without diluting shareholder value. The company has settled all outstanding debt and holds over $15 million in cash, positioning it to execute the integration without diluting shareholder value [3].
